CQ Roll Call’s David Lerman and Jennifer Shutt discuss ongoing negotiations for a fourth aid package to address the health care and economic impacts of COVID-19. They break down Speaker Nancy Pelosi’s proposal, where Senate Majority Leader Mitch McConnell wants additional funding to go, and the logistical difficulties of bringing lawmakers back to Washington to vote.
